Synopsis

Sunny SEDUCTIVE Spain...

Raul Sanchez Fuente is known for three things; he's rich, famous and notorious. Estelle Connolly certainly never expected this gorgeous man to make an outrageous proposal! He'll settle her financial woes if she agrees to spend a few months as Mrs Sanchez...

Eduardo Vega has been left with only fragments of memory after an accident took everything from him, including his wife. Putting his life back together he makes a shocking discovery - Hannah is about to marry another man! Can he reclaim the woman he loved?

After one reckless night of passion resulting in a baby, Elliot and Lucy Ann's friendship is in tatters. Although women line up for the race-car driver's attention, Elliot only wants Lucy Ann and his son. He must convince her that he wants more than just the baby. He wants her.

Author Bio
Carol Marinelli recently filled in a form asking for her job title. Thrilled to be able to put down her answer, she put writer. Then it asked what Carol did for relaxation and she put down the truth - writing. The third question asked for her hobbies. Well, not wanting to look obsessed she crossed the fingers on her hand and answered swimming but, given that the chlorine in the pool does terrible things to her highlights - I'm sure you can guess the real answer. USA Today Bestselling author Maisey Yates lives in rural Oregon with her three children and her husband, whose chiseled jaw and arresting features continue to make her swoon. She feels the epic trek she takes several times a day from her office to her coffee maker is a true example of her pioneer spirit. USA Today bestseller Catherine Mann has books in print in more than 20 countries with Desire, Romantic Suspense, HQN and other Harlequin lines. A five-time RITA finalist, she has won both the RITA and the Bookseller's Best Awards. Catherine resides in Florida with her aviator husband, their four children and a menagerie of pets.
